Como exportar e importar um site WordPress (3 melhores métodos)

Publicados: 2022-12-29

Você está procurando exportar um site WordPress? Talvez você queira criar um backup completo do site ou mover seu conteúdo para um novo servidor ou host da web. Se você não for um desenvolvedor experiente, esse processo pode parecer desafiador.

Felizmente, exportar seu site WordPress não é muito complicado. Usuários com experiência em tecnologia podem fazer o trabalho com Secure File Transfer Protocol (SFTP) e phpMyAdmin. Iniciantes, e realmente qualquer pessoa que queira economizar tempo e esforço, podem lidar com o processo de exportação e importação facilmente usando uma ferramenta como o Jetpack VaultPress Backup.

Vejamos por que você pode querer exportar e importar um site WordPress. Em seguida, mostraremos três métodos diferentes que você pode escolher.

Por que você pode querer exportar um site WordPress

Existem muitos motivos pelos quais você pode considerar exportar um site WordPress. Para começar, é uma ótima maneira de fazer um backup completo do seu site.

Em seguida, você pode armazenar seu backup com segurança em um local remoto separado do servidor onde hospeda seu site. Aqui, seu backup permanecerá seguro e intacto mesmo se o servidor for atacado ou cair. Além disso, você não usará mais recursos do servidor. Se você tiver algum problema com seu site WordPress, poderá restaurar uma versão funcional para manter as coisas funcionando.

Além disso, você pode migrar um site WordPress para um novo host da web. Ou você pode querer mudar de um host local para um servidor ativo.

É sempre uma boa ideia verificar se o seu novo host oferece assistência para migração como parte de seus serviços. Dessa forma, o host pode cuidar de todo o processo e você pode simplesmente fazer login em seu novo site quando estiver pronto. Caso contrário, você precisará realizar uma migração manual (explicaremos isso mais adiante no tutorial).

Qual é a maneira mais fácil de exportar um site WordPress?

Na seção tutorial deste artigo, discutiremos três maneiras de exportar um site WordPress. Em primeiro lugar, você pode usar a ferramenta de exportação interna do WordPress. Essa abordagem é bastante simples de usar, mas não transfere arquivos de tema, plug-in ou banco de dados.

Você também tem a opção de exportar seu site manualmente usando phpMyAdmin . Mas este não é um método amigável para iniciantes, exigindo pelo menos algum conhecimento técnico.

No geral, a maneira mais fácil de exportar um site WordPress é usar o Jetpack VaultPress Backup. É uma solução simples e rápida desenvolvida pela Automattic (as pessoas por trás do WordPress.com). Como ele é construído na mesma infraestrutura do WordPress.com, você pode esperar um desempenho suave e confiável sem conflitos de plug-in ou host.

O que considerar antes de exportar seu site

Com qualquer alteração significativa em seu site, há um pequeno risco envolvido. A preparação para o processo de exportação pode minimizar a chance de algo dar errado e colocar seu site em uma posição melhor para se recuperar.

Aqui estão alguns fatores principais a serem considerados antes de exportar seu site WordPress:

  • O tipo de exportação. Qualquer que seja o método escolhido, você precisará garantir que ele permita exportar o conteúdo necessário. Por exemplo, algumas abordagens não permitem que você exporte arquivos de tema, arquivos de banco de dados ou plug-ins. Você também pode aproveitar esta oportunidade para otimizar seu site, reduzindo o número de plugins que você usa.
  • A hora do dia. É importante considerar a hora do dia em que você realizará a exportação. Isso é especialmente relevante para sites de alto tráfego, pois você não deseja interromper seus visitantes. Portanto, é uma boa ideia evitar picos de tráfego e programar a importação/exportação para um período lento.
  • Conflitos. A melhor maneira de evitar conflitos durante a exportação é atualizar para a versão mais recente do PHP. O uso de um plug-in de backup bem codificado como o Jetpack para lidar com a exportação também pode garantir que o software seja compatível e evitar falhas.

Seguindo as dicas acima, você pode dar ao seu site WordPress uma chance melhor de uma exportação tranquila e bem-sucedida.

Como exportar e importar seu site WordPress (3 métodos)

Agora vamos discutir três maneiras diferentes de exportar um site WordPress. Começaremos com a solução mais simples e terminaremos com o método que requer mais experiência técnica.

1. Use uma ferramenta como Jetpack VaultPress Backup

O Jetpack VaultPress Backup simplifica as migrações. Como uma solução testada e comprovada, oferece restaurações fáceis, armazenamento remoto e suporte excelente.

Página inicial do Jetpack VaultPress Backup

Melhor ainda, os backups podem incluir arquivos de sites, tabelas de banco de dados e dados de clientes e pedidos. Isso o torna uma excelente escolha para muitos tipos de sites, principalmente lojas de comércio eletrônico.

Para começar, você precisará instalar e ativar o plugin Jetpack no WordPress. Navegue até Plugins → Adicionar novo e procure por “Jetpack”.

Plug-in do Jetpack listado no painel do WordPress

Esta versão gratuita do Jetpack oferece vários recursos de segurança e otimização. Clique em Instalar → Ativar. Em seguida, você precisará aprovar a conexão com seu site WordPress. Você pode usar uma conta WordPress.com existente ou criar uma quando o plug-in estiver ativo.

Para obter o Jetpack VaultPress Backup, você precisará atualizar para o plano Jetpack mais adequado às suas necessidades. Por exemplo, você pode optar por Jetpack Security ou Jetpack Complete, que oferecem acesso a uma variedade de ferramentas de desempenho e segurança. Mas, para exportar um site WordPress, você só precisará do plano VaultPress Backup.

Depois de encontrar um plano e ativar o VaultPress Backup, vá para Configurações → Geral em sua conta do WordPress.com . Aqui, role até a parte inferior da página e selecione Clone .

opção para clonar seu site WordPress

Verifique se todos os detalhes do seu site estão corretos. Em caso afirmativo, clique em Continuar .

confirmando as configurações de clone do WordPress

Insira o novo título e URL do site de destino. Este é o lugar para onde você está movendo seu site

definindo a URL do site de destino

Em seguida, insira suas novas credenciais de servidor. Isso inclui seu nome de usuário, senha e porta.

inserindo as credenciais do servidor

Muitas vezes, você mesmo pode encontrar essas credenciais de servidor fazendo login no painel de controle do seu provedor de hospedagem. Se você não tiver certeza sobre o que são, verifique com seu host da web. Criamos um e-mail pré-escrito que você pode compartilhar com seu host para facilitar isso.

Agora, insira o caminho de destino do WordPress. É aqui que os arquivos do seu site serão armazenados. Geralmente, será algo como public_html. Novamente, se você não tiver certeza, verifique com seu novo host.

Em seguida, clique em Salvar .

Para usar seu backup mais recente, selecione Clonar estado atual, ou você pode usar um backup anterior, se desejar. Quando estiver pronto para iniciar o processo de clonagem, clique em Sim! Comece a clonagem. Assim que o processo terminar, você verá uma mensagem de confirmação.

mensagem de clonagem bem-sucedida

Antes de apontar seu nome de domínio para seu novo host, você precisará verificar se o conteúdo é carregado corretamente e se todas as funcionalidades funcionam como deveriam. Caso contrário, você corre o risco de perder tráfego e/ou vendas se seu site apresentar falhas ou não carregar.

Para fazer isso, você precisará alterar seu arquivo hosts. Esse processo exato varia de acordo com seu sistema operacional, mas permitirá que você teste a funcionalidade e os elementos de design antes de apontar seu nome de domínio.

Se tudo estiver como deveria, você pode atualizar suas configurações de DNS!

2. Use a ferramenta de exportação interna do WordPress

Este método não requer a adição de nenhuma nova ferramenta ou plug-in ao seu painel do WordPress. Infelizmente, ele não exporta arquivos de tema, plugins ou tabelas de banco de dados. Portanto, só é viável se você quiser mover o conteúdo para um site WordPress diferente ou fazer backup de suas postagens e páginas.

Para começar, navegue até a área de administração do WordPress. Uma vez aqui, selecione Ferramentas → Exportar. Você será levado a uma nova tela semelhante a esta.

escolhendo os elementos para exportar no WordPress

Selecione Todo o conteúdo para exportar todo o seu site. Ou você pode escolher tipos específicos de conteúdo, como páginas, postagens, comentários ou menus.

Em seguida, clique em Baixar arquivo de exportação para baixe o arquivo para o seu computador . Isso cria uma cópia do seu site sem afetar o site existente.

Em seguida, mude para o site WordPress onde deseja importar seu arquivo. Faça login em seu novo painel e vá para Ferramentas → Importar .

opções de importação no WordPress

Se o arquivo exportado vier do WordPress, vá até o final da página para encontrar a seção relevante. Você notará que também pode importar arquivos de outras plataformas como LiveJournal, Tumblr e WooCommerce.

Quando estiver aqui, clique em Instalar agora e depois em Executar importador .

opção para executar o importador do WordPress

Isso o levará a uma nova página onde você pode carregar o arquivo exportado.

configurações para importar para o WordPress

Escolha o arquivo do seu computador e clique em Carregar arquivo e importar para iniciar o processo de importação. Isso deve levar apenas alguns minutos.

3. Use phpMyAdmin e SFTP para exportar seu site manualmente

Este é o mais difícil dos três métodos. Portanto, é recomendado apenas para usuários experientes do WordPress. Você pode usar esse método se não tiver acesso ao WordPress, em circunstâncias especiais, como ter arquivos armazenados fora da instalação padrão do WordPress ou se encontrar um problema inesperado com outro método.

Observação: se você tiver o plug-in do Jetpack instalado em seu site, desconecte o Jetpack da instalação atual do WordPress ou exclua os arquivos do plug-in do Jetpack ao migrar. Caso contrário, você pode acabar com uma crise de identidade . Se você escolher a segunda opção, basta reinstalar e reconectar o Jetpack em seu painel do WordPress após a migração.

Para começar, você precisará se conectar à sua conta de hospedagem existente usando um cliente SFTP como o FileZilla.

Você precisará de suas credenciais SFTP, como host, nome de usuário, senha e porta. Você deve conseguir encontrar esses detalhes em sua conta de hospedagem.

Depois de se conectar ao seu site com SFTP, localize a pasta raiz do seu site. Normalmente, ele é rotulado como public_html, embora às vezes possa receber o nome do domínio do seu site.

visualizando a pasta public_html em um cliente FTP

Arraste os arquivos nesta pasta do painel direito (seu servidor) para uma pasta selecionada no painel esquerdo (seu computador). Isso fará o download de todos os arquivos para o seu dispositivo e poderá demorar um pouco se o seu site contiver muitos dados.

Neste ponto, faça login no painel de controle do seu provedor de hospedagem e acesse o phpMyAdmin. A interface terá uma aparência diferente dependendo do seu host da Web, mas geralmente é encontrada em Bancos de dados .

abrindo o phpMyAdmin a partir de uma conta de hospedagem

Em seguida, clique em Exportar para baixar um arquivo para o seu computador. Você também precisará escolher SQL como formato.

Em seguida, volte para o FileZilla e conecte-se ao seu novo servidor usando suas novas credenciais SFTP. Novamente, você pode obtê-los com seu host se não tiver certeza de onde encontrá-los.

Desta vez, você arrastará os arquivos do seu computador (painel esquerdo) para o novo servidor (painel direito). Aguarde a conclusão do processo de migração de arquivos.

Agora você precisará criar um novo banco de dados em branco. Esse processo pode variar um pouco dependendo do seu provedor de hospedagem, mas você precisará estabelecer um nome de banco de dados, nome de usuário e senha. Certifique-se de salvar essas informações, pois você precisará delas em um minuto.

Navegue até seu banco de dados no phpMyAdmin, clique na guia Importar e carregue o arquivo SQL que você baixou anteriormente.

importando um arquivo de banco de dados

Clique no botão Ir . Agora, tudo o que você precisa fazer é informar ao seu site WordPress migrado como acessar o novo banco de dados. Você fará isso através do arquivo wp-config.php .

Navegue até este arquivo usando o painel de controle de sua hospedagem ou via FTP e procure as seguintes linhas de código:

 /** The name of the database for WordPress */ define( 'DB_NAME', 'sample1234' ); /** Database username */ define( 'DB_USER', 'user1234' ); /** Database password */ define( 'DB_PASSWORD', 'password1234' );

Altere as informações de DB_Name, DB_User e DB_Password com base nos dados que você salvou anteriormente e salve o arquivo.

Por fim, aponte seus servidores de nomes para seu novo provedor de hospedagem. E pronto!!

Perguntas frequentes

Até agora, esperamos que você tenha um bom entendimento do processo de exportação e importação do WordPress. Se você ainda tiver alguma dúvida, vamos resolvê-la aqui!

Uma exportação do WordPress é necessária ao mudar de domínio?

Não, normalmente você não precisará exportar seu site WordPress ao trocar de nome de domínio. Você só precisará fazer isso se mudar para um host ou servidor diferente.

Existem etapas extras ao exportar um site WooCommerce?

Geralmente, não. Se você exportar seu site usando Jetpack VaultPress Backup ou FTP, todas as informações do WooCommerce serão incluídas. Você pode seguir as etapas acima como estão escritas.

No entanto, se você estiver usando a ferramenta interna do WordPress, verá algumas opções adicionais para exportar manualmente produtos, variações, pedidos, reembolsos e cupons.

opções extras de exportação para WooCommerce

Exporte seu site WordPress de forma rápida e fácil

Exportar seu site WordPress é útil se você deseja movê-lo para um novo servidor ou host da web. Também é benéfico se você precisar fazer backup de seus arquivos. Embora esse processo possa parecer intimidador, é muito mais fácil quando você usa um plug-in para cuidar do processo.

Para recapitular, aqui estão três métodos para exportar e importar um site WordPress:

  1. Use uma ferramenta como o Jetpack VaultPress Backup.
  2. Use a ferramenta de exportação interna do WordPress.
  3. Use phpMyAdmin e SFTP para exportar seu site manualmente.

O Jetpack VaultPress Backup criará backups em tempo real do seu site e permitirá que você os restaure facilmente. Melhor ainda, você pode fazer backup de todos os arquivos do seu site, incluindo dados de clientes e arquivos de banco de dados. Comece a usar o Jetpack hoje!